Output 3751081c282c884ac2ff90fd7d40c3c05fb83569258422858c2a0e9e780e5876:1

value
292596037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93b695d9ac1d5bc1f775d6e32d76b49f6b1904e9 OP_EQUAL
address
MMNCHt7CBAD1HvZAHsTqsu9xAZQosV6yUq
transaction
3751081c282c884ac2ff90fd7d40c3c05fb83569258422858c2a0e9e780e5876
spent
true